Transaction 56ffcd035f0ba07193ae38740a950d56d97581bf9991077e65e16625204b88de

7 Input
2 Outputs
  • 56ffcd035f0ba07193ae38740a950d56d97581bf9991077e65e16625204b88de:0
  • value  40397
    address  1NRBJf6wquJHx3hBsqhgcbuF7Sb327iCSN
  • 56ffcd035f0ba07193ae38740a950d56d97581bf9991077e65e16625204b88de:1
  • value  1000000
    address  17BCAD4j382UsZavgNUY4yZ89fKbr9SFmX